Summary
The Clarity Act passed a bipartisan vote in its first checkpoint, and Coinbase has made a significant deal with Hyperliquid, causing a positive market reaction.
Why it matters
The Clarity Act's bipartisan passage indicates a growing consensus on cryptocurrency regulation, which historically has led to positive market reactions. The involvement of Coinbase and the associated deal with Hyperliquid may further enhance market confidence. However, the actual impact will depend on how the legislation is implemented and its reception by the broader crypto community. Uncertainties remain regarding potential regulatory constraints and market adaptation to new rules.
